【摘要】 Event-Condition-Action(ECA)规则的评估和执行独立于其他规则,但规则行为间交互作用可能导致系统行为不可预测或不安全。典型的问题有规则的不一致性和终止性。针对上述问题,提出将ECA规则转换为时间自动机,对规则之间的交互进行分析。采用时间自动机验证工具UPPAAL验证规则集合是否存在交互问题。以痴呆老人智能辅助系统为例,实验结果证明了该方法的可行性和有效性。

【Abstract】 The evaluation and execution of each Event-Condition-Action(ECA) rule is considered to be independent from the others. But interactions of rule actions can cause the system behaviors to be unpredictable or unsafe. Typical problems are inconsistencies,and termination problems among rules. In response to these problems,the ECA rule is proposed to be converted into timed automata to analyze the interaction of rules. Then,a verification tool of timed automata which is named UPPAAL is used to verify the interaction problem among the rules set. A case of smart assisting system for dementia is used to prove this method. Experimental results demonstrate the feasibility and effectiveness of this method.
